api/main.go
Peter Kurfer a720b0ee41
Initial working version
* supports HTTP
* support TLS interception e.g. for HTTPS
* support CA generation via cli
* first draft of plugin API
* support commands from plugins
* includes Dockerfile
* includes basic configuration
2020-04-01 04:08:21 +02:00

19 lines
296 B
Go

package main
import (
"github.com/baez90/inetmock/internal/cmd"
"go.uber.org/zap"
"os"
)
func main() {
logger, _ := zap.NewProduction()
defer logger.Sync()
if err := cmd.ExecuteRootCommand(); err != nil {
logger.Error("Failed to run inetmock",
zap.Error(err),
)
os.Exit(1)
}
}